-
Atmel AT89C5132 - page 1
Features • Programmable Audi o Output for Interfacing with Common Audio DAC – PCM Format Co mp atible –I 2 S Format Comp atib le • 8-bit MCU C51 Core-based (F MAX = 20 MHz ) • 2304 B ytes of Inter nal RAM • 64K Bytes of Code Memory – A T89C513 2: Flash (100K W rite/Era se Cycle s) • 4K Byte s of Boot Fl ash Me mory (A T89C51 32) – ...
-
Atmel AT89C5132 - page 2
2 4173ES–USB– 09/07 AT8 9C5132 3. Block Diagram Figure 3-1. A T89C5132 Block Dia gram Notes: 1. Alternate fu nction of Port 3 2. Alternate fu nction of Port 4 3. Alternate fu nction of Port 1 8-BIT I NTERNAL BUS Clock and PLL Unit C51 (X2 CORE) RAM 2304 Bytes Flash Interrupt Handler Unit FILT X2 X1 MMC Interf ace I/O MDAT P0 - P5 10-bit A-to-D ...
-
Atmel AT89C5132 - page 3
3 4173ES–USB– 09/07 AT89C5 132 4. Pin Descri ption Figure 4-1. AT89C5132 8 0-pin TQF P Package P0.3 /AD3 P0.4 /AD4 P0.5 /AD5 VSS VDD P0.6 /AD6 P0.7 /AD7 P2.0 /A8 P2.1 /A9 P3.1/TXD P3.2/INT 0 P3.3/INT 1 P3.4/T0 P3.0/RX D 1 2 3 4 5 6 7 8 13 11 10 P2.2/A 1 0 P2.3/A 1 1 P2.4/A 1 2 P2.6/A 1 4 P2.5/A 1 3 P2.7/A 1 5 MCLK MDA T MCMD P0.2 /AD2 P0.1 /AD1 ...
-
Atmel AT89C5132 - page 4
4 4173ES–USB– 09/07 AT8 9C5132 Figure 4-2. A T89C5132 84-pin PL CC (1) Note: 1. For developm en t board onl y . 4.1 Signals All the A T89C513 2 signals a re detai led by fun ctionality in Tabl e 1 to Table 14 . Ta b l e 1 . Po rts Si gnal De scrip tion PLCC84 P0.3/A D3 P0.4/A D4 P0.5/A D5 VSS VDD P0.6/A D6 P0.7/A D7 P2.0/A 8 P2.1/A 9 P3.3/INT 1 ...
-
Atmel AT89C5132 - page 5
5 4173ES–USB– 09/07 AT89C5 132 Ta b l e 2 . Cloc k Si gna l Desc r ipt ion Ta b l e 3 . Ti mer 0 and T imer 1 Sign al Descripti on P2.7: 0 I/O Port 2 P2 is an 8-bit bidirectional I/O port with internal pull-up s. A15:8 P3.7: 0 I/O Port 3 P3 is an 8-bit bidirectional I/O port with internal pull-up s. RXD TXD INT0 INT1 T0 T1 WR RD P4.7: 0 I/O Por ...
-
Atmel AT89C5132 - page 6
6 4173ES–USB– 09/07 AT8 9C5132 Ta b l e 4 . Audi o Interfac e Signa l Descript ion Ta b l e 5 . USB Controll er Signa l Descrip tion Ta b l e 6 . Muti MediaCard Int erface Sig nal Descripti on T0 I Timer 0 External Clock Input When timer 0 op erates as a counter , a falling edge on the T0 pin increments the count. P3.4 T1 I Timer 1 External Clo ...
-
Atmel AT89C5132 - page 7
7 4173ES–USB– 09/07 AT89C5 132 Ta b l e 7 . UART S ignal Description Ta b l e 8 . SPI Controll er Signa l Descr iptio n Ta b l e 9 . TW I Controller Signal Des cription Ta b l e 1 0 . A/ D Converter S ignal Desc ription Signal Name T yp e Description Alternate Function RXD I/O Receive Serial Data RXD sends and receives data in ser ial I/O mode ...
-
Atmel AT89C5132 - page 8
8 4173ES–USB– 09/07 AT8 9C5132 Ta b l e 1 1 . Keyp ad Interfa ce Signa l Desc riptio n Ta b l e 1 2 . External Ac cess Signal D esc ri ption Ta b l e 1 3 . S ystem Sig nal Descri ption Signal Name T yp e Description Alternate Function KIN3 :0 I Keypad Input Lines Holding one of these pins high or lo w for 24 oscillator periods triggers a keypad ...
-
Atmel AT89C5132 - page 9
9 4173ES–USB– 09/07 AT89C5 132 Ta b l e 1 4 . P ower Signal De scrip tion Signal Name T yp e Description Alternate Function VDD PWR Digit al Supply V olt age Connect these pins to +3V supply volt a ge. - VSS GND Cir c uit Gr ou nd Connect these pins to ground. - AV D D P W R Analog S uppl y V olta ge Connect this pin to +3V supply volt age. - A ...
-
Atmel AT89C5132 - page 10
10 4173ES–USB– 09/07 AT8 9C5132 4.2 Internal Pin S tructure Ta b l e 1 5 . D etailed In ternal Pin Str ucture Note s: 1. F or i nfor matio n on r esist ors v alue, inpu t/ou tput level s, and dr ive c apabil ity , r efer t o the Section “DC Cha racteristics”, page 18 3 . 2. When t he T wo Wire contro ller is enab led, P 1 , P 2 , and P 3 t ...
-
Atmel AT89C5132 - page 11
11 4173ES–USB– 09/07 AT89C5 132 5. Address S pa ces The AT8x C5132 der ivatives implemen t four dif ferent add ress spac es: • Program /Code Memo ry • Boot Me mory • Data Memo ry • S pe cial Func tion Registe rs (SFR s) 5.0.1 Code Memory The AT89 C5132 impl ements 64 K Bytes of o n-chip program/c ode memor y in Flash t echnolog y. The F ...
-
Atmel AT89C5132 - page 12
12 AT89C5132 4173ES–USB– 09/07 Peripheral s The AT8xC5132 peripherals are br iefly described in the following sections. For fur t her details on how to int erface (hardw are and s oftware) to the se peripher als, pleas e refer to the AT8 xC5132 co mplete dat asheet. Clock Genera tor System The AT8xC 5132 inte rnal clocks ar e extracted from an ...
-
Atmel AT89C5132 - page 13
13 AT89C5132 4173ES–USB– 09/07 Serial I/O Interfa ce The AT89 C5132 imp lements a serial p ort with its own baud r ate gener ator prov iding on e single s ynchrono us commu nication mode an d three full- duplex Un iversa l Asynchr onous Receiver Transmitter ( UART) co mmunication modes. It is pr ovided for the following purpos es: • In Sys te ...
-
Atmel AT89C5132 - page 14
14 4173ES–USB– 09/07 AT8 9C5132 6. Electri cal Characteristics 6.1 Absolute Maximum Ratings 6.2 DC Characte ristic s 6.2.1 Digit al Logic S torage T emperatu re ............. ...................... .. -65 ° C to +1 50 ° C V olta ge on any other Pi n to V SS ......... ........... ......... ........ -0.3 to +4. 0V I OL per I/O Pin ............ ...
-
Atmel AT89C5132 - page 15
15 4173ES–USB– 09/07 AT89C5 132 Notes: 1. T ypical v alues are obtained using V DD = 3 V and T A = 25 ° C. They ar e not tested an d there is n o guarantee on thes e val ues . 2. Flash rete ntion is gua ranteed with the same fo rmula for V DD mi n down to 0 V . 3. See Ta b l e 154 for ty pical consum ption in player m ode. 6.2.2 I DD, I DL and ...
-
Atmel AT89C5132 - page 16
16 4173ES–USB– 09/07 AT8 9C5132 Figure 6-2. I DL Tes t Condition , Idle Mode Figure 6-3. I PD Test Co ndition, Powe r-Down Mode 6.2.3 A-to-D Converter Ta b l e 2 . A-to-D Con verter DC Characteristics V DD = 2.7 to 3.3V , T A = -40 t o +85 ° C X2 VDD Clock Signal RST VSS TST X1 P0 (NC) I DL All other pins are unconnected VSS VDD VSS VDD PVDD U ...
-
Atmel AT89C5132 - page 17
17 4173ES–USB– 09/07 AT89C5 132 6.2.4 Oscillat or and Crys t al 6.2.4.1 Sche matic Figure 6-4. Crysta l Connection Note: For op eration with m ost st andard cryst als, no extern al compone nts are needed on X1 and X2. It may be n ecessary to add external cap acitors on X1 and X2 to ground in s pecial cases (ma x 10 pF). X1 and X2 may not be u s ...
-
Atmel AT89C5132 - page 18
18 4173ES–USB– 09/07 AT8 9C5132 6.2.5.2 Paramet ers Ta b l e 4 . PLL Fi lt er Chara cte ris tic s V DD = 2.7 to 3.3V , T A = -40 t o +85 ° C 6.2.6 USB Con nection 6.2.6.1 Sche matic Figure 6-6. USB Co nnection 6.2.6.2 Paramet ers Ta b l e 1 6 . USB Char acteri stics V DD = 3 to 3.3 V , T A = - 40 to +85 ° C 6.2.7 In-sy s tem Programming 6.2.7 ...
-
Atmel AT89C5132 - page 19
19 4173ES–USB– 09/07 AT89C5 132 6.3 AC Characte ristic s 6.3.1 External 8-bit Bus Cy cles 6.3.1.1 Definit ion of Sy mbols Ta b l e 6 . Ext ernal 8-bi t Bus Cycl es Timing Symbol Definitions 6.3.1.2 Timin gs Test cond itions: c apaciti ve load o n all pin s = 50 pF. Ta b l e 7 . Ext ernal 8-bi t Bus Cycl e – Data Read AC Timing s V DD = 2.7 t ...
-
Atmel AT89C5132 - page 20
20 4173ES–USB– 09/07 AT8 9C5132 Ta b l e 8 . Ext ernal 8-bi t Bus Cycl e – Data Wr ite AC T imings V DD = 2.7 t o 3.3V , T A = -40 ° to +8 5 ° C 6.3.1.3 Waveforms Figure 6-8. Exte rnal 8- bit Bus C ycle – Da ta Read Wav eforms Symbol Parameter V ariable Clock Stand a rd Mo de Va r i a b le C l oc k X2 Mode Unit Min Max Min Max T CLCL Cloc ...
-
Atmel AT89C5132 - page 21
21 4173ES–USB– 09/07 AT89C5 132 Figure 6-9. Exte rnal 8- bit Bu s Cycle – Data Write Wave forms 6.3.2 External IDE 16-bit Bus C ycles 6.3.2.1 Definit ion of Sy mbols Ta b l e 9 . Ext ernal IDE 16- bit Bus Cycl es Timin g Symbol Defi nitions 6.3.2.2 Timin gs Test c onditions: c apaciti ve load o n all pin s = 50 pF. T WHLH T AV W L T LLAX T WH ...
-
Atmel AT89C5132 - page 22
22 4173ES–USB– 09/07 AT8 9C5132 Ta b l e 1 0 . Ex ternal IDE 16 -bit Bus Cy cle – Data Re ad AC Ti mings V DD = 2.7 to 3. 3V , T A = -4 0 ° to +85 ° C Ta b l e 1 1 . Extern al IDE 16-bi t Bus Cyc le – Data Write AC Timings V DD = 2.7 t o 3.3V , T A = -40 ° to +8 5 ° C Symbol Parameter V ariable Clock Stand a rd Mo de Va r i a b le C l o ...
-
Atmel AT89C5132 - page 23
23 4173ES–USB– 09/07 AT89C5 132 6.3.2.3 Waveforms Figure 6-10. Extern al IDE 16-bi t Bus Cycle – Data Read Wave for ms Note: D15:8 is written in DA T16H SFR. Figure 6-1 1. Extern al IDE 16-bi t Bus Cycle – Data Writ e Wavefor m s Note: D15:8 is the content of DA T16H S FR. 6.3. 3 SPI I nterfac e 6.3.3.1 Definit ion of Sy mbols Ta b l e 1 2 ...
-
Atmel AT89C5132 - page 24
24 4173ES–USB– 09/07 AT8 9C5132 6.3.3.2 Timings Ta b l e 1 3 . SPI Int erface M aster AC Timing V DD = 2.7 t o 3.3V , T A = -40 ° to +8 5 ° C Notes: 1. V alue of this paramet er depends on so ftware. 2. T est con dition s: cap acitive lo ad on all pin s = 100 pF Symbol Paramet er Min Max Unit Slave Mode T CHCH Clock Period 8 T OSC T CHCX Cloc ...
-
Atmel AT89C5132 - page 25
25 4173ES–USB– 09/07 AT89C5 132 6.3.3.3 Waveforms Figure 6-12. SPI Sl ave Wavefo rms (SSCPHA = 0 ) Note: 1. Not Defin ed but generally the MSB of the cha racter which h as just been rec e ived. Figure 6-13. SPI Sl ave Wavefo rms (SSCPHA = 1 ) Note: 1. Not Defin ed but general ly the LSB of the character w hich has jus t been received . T SLCL T ...
-
Atmel AT89C5132 - page 26
26 4173ES–USB– 09/07 AT8 9C5132 Figure 6-14. SPI Ma ster Wavefo rms (SSCPHA = 0) Note: 1. SS handled by so ftware usin g general purp ose port pin. Figure 6-15. SPI Ma ster Wavefo rms (SSCPHA = 1) Note: 1. SS handled by so ftware usin g general purp ose port pin. 6.3. 4 T wo -wire In terfa ce 6.3.4.1 Timings Ta b l e 1 7 . TWI Interfac e AC Tim ...
-
Atmel AT89C5132 - page 27
27 4173ES–USB– 09/07 AT89C5 132 V DD = 2.7 to 3.3 V , T A = -40 to +85 ° C Notes: 1. At 100 k b it/s. At other bi t-rates this valu e is inversely pro portional to t he bit-rate of 1 00 kbit/s . 2. Determi ned by the ext ernal bus-line c apacita nce and the external bus-li ne pull-up resi stor , this must be < 1 μ s. 3. S pikes on th e SDA ...
-
Atmel AT89C5132 - page 28
28 4173ES–USB– 09/07 AT8 9C5132 6.3.5 MMC In terface 6.3.5.1 Definit ion of Sy mbols Ta b l e 1 4 . M MC Interface Timing Sy mbol Defini tions 6.3.5.2 Timings Ta b l e 1 5 . MMC Inter face AC Timing s V DD = 2.7 to 3.3 V , T A = -40 to +85 ° C, CL ≤ 100pF ( 10 cards ) 6.3.5.3 Waveforms Figure 6-17. MMC Input O utput Wav eforms Signal s Condi ...
-
Atmel AT89C5132 - page 29
29 4173ES–USB– 09/07 AT89C5 132 6.3.6 Audio Inter f ace 6.3.6.1 Definit ion of Sy mbols Ta b l e 1 6 . A udio Interfa ce Timing Symbol Defi nitions 6.3.6.2 Timings Ta b l e 1 7 . Audi o Inter f ace AC ti mings V DD = 2.7 t o 3.3V , T A = - 40 to +85 ° C, CL ≤ 30pF Note: 32-bit forma t with Fs = 48 kH z. 6.3.6.3 Waveforms Figure 6-18. Audio I ...
-
Atmel AT89C5132 - page 30
30 4173ES–USB– 09/07 AT8 9C5132 6.3.7 Analog to Digit al Converter 6.3.7.1 Definit ion of Sy mbols Ta b l e 1 8 . A nalog to Digi tal Conve rter Tim ing Symbol Definitio ns 6.3.7.2 Cha racteris tics Ta b l e 1 8 . A nalog to Digi tal Conve rter AC Char acterist ics V DD = 2.7 to 3.3 V , T A = -40 to +85 ° C Notes: 1. A V DD = A V REFP = 3.0 V ...
-
Atmel AT89C5132 - page 31
31 4173ES–USB– 09/07 AT89C5 132 6.3.7.3 Waveforms Figure 6-19. Analog- to-Digit al Converte r Internal W aveform s Figure 6-20. Analog- to-D igit al Converte r Charac ter i stics ADEN Bi t ADSS T Bi t T EHSH T SHS L CLK T CLCL 1234567 10 18 1 019 1020 1021 1022 1023 1024 1 2 3 4 5 6 7 1018 1019 1020 1021 1022 1023 Offset Erro r Code Out AV IN ( ...
-
Atmel AT89C5132 - page 32
32 4173ES–USB– 09/07 AT8 9C5132 6.3. 8 Fla sh Mem ory 6.3.8.1 Definit ion of Sy mbols Ta b l e 1 9 . Fl ash Memo ry Timing S ymbol De finitions 6.3.8.2 Timings Ta b l e 2 0 . Flash M emory AC T iming V DD = 2.7 t o 3.3V , T A = -40 ° to +8 5 ° C 6.3.8.3 Waveforms Figure 6-21. Flas h Memory – I SP Wavefo rms Note: 1. ISP must b e driven t hr ...
-
Atmel AT89C5132 - page 33
33 4173ES–USB– 09/07 AT89C5 132 6.3.9.2 Timings Ta b l e 2 2 . Externa l Clock AC Timings V DD = 2.7 t o 3.3V , T A = -40 to +8 5 ° C 6.3.9.3 Waveforms Figure 6-23. Exter nal Cl ock Wavefo rm Figure 6-24. AC Testing Input/Out put Wavef orms Note s: 1. D u ring AC te st ing, all in puts a r e driv en at V DD -0.5V for a logic 1 and 0.45V for a ...
-
Atmel AT89C5132 - page 34
34 4173ES–USB– 09/07 AT8 9C5132 7. Ordering Information Note: 1. PLCC8 4 package o nly available for developm ent bo ard. Possib le O rder En tries (1 ) Part Number Memo ry Size (Bytes) Su pply Vo l t a g e T emp eratu re Range Max Freque ncy (MHz) Packag e Packing Product Mark ing A T89C5132-R OTI L 64K Flash 3V Industrial 40 TQFP80 Tr ay 8951 ...
-
Atmel AT89C5132 - page 35
35 4173ES–USB– 09/07 AT89C5 132 8. Package Informati o n 8.1 TQFP 80 ...
-
Atmel AT89C5132 - page 36
36 4173ES–USB– 09/07 AT8 9C5132 8.2 PLCC84 ...
-
Atmel AT89C5132 - page 37
37 4173ES–USB– 09/07 AT89C5 132 9. Dat asheet Revision History for A T89C5132 9.1 Change s from 4173A-08/02 to 4173B-03/ 04 1. Suppres sion of ROM product v ersion. 2. Suppres sion of TQF P64 packag e. 9.2 Cha nges from 4173 B-03/0 4 - 4 173C - 07 /04 1. Add USB c onnecti on schem atic in U SB sect ion. 2. Add USB t erminati on char acteristics ...
-
Atmel AT89C5132 - page 38
Printed on recycled paper. 4173E S–USB–09 /07 © 2007 Atmel Corporation . All rights reserved. Atmel ® , logo and combinations thereof, and Everywhere Y ou Are ® are the trademarks or regis- tered trademarks, of Atmel Corporation or its subsidiaries. Other terms and product names may be trademarks of others. Disclaimer: The information in thi ...
Haben Sie eine Frage bezüglich Atmel AT89C5132?
Nutzen Sie das untere Formular
Wenn Sie mit Hilfe der gefundenen Bedienungsanleitung Ihr Problem mit Atmel AT89C5132 nicht gelöst haben, stellen Sie eine Frage, indem Sie das untere Formular nutzen. Wenn einer der Nutzer ein ähnliches Problem mit Atmel AT89C5132 hatte, ist es möglich, dass er mit Ihnen die Lösung teilen möchte.